Overview

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to examine the effects of exercise on diverse cardiometabolic risk factors and indicators of atherosclerosis in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M).

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• type 2 diabetes
  • stable body weight
  • sedentary lifestyle

Exclusion Criteria

  • smoked cigarettes
  • cardiovascular disease
  • chronic kidney
  • chronic liver disease
  • pregnant or breastfeeding
  • any other major illness

Outcomes

Primary Outcomes

change from baseline in soluble receptor for advanced glycation endproducts (sRAGE) after 12 weeks of aerobic exercise

Time Frame: 12 weeks

Secondary Outcomes

  • anthropometric parameters(12 weeks)
  • biochemical parameters(12 weeks)
  • energy expenditure(12 weeks)
